Abstract
The utility model discloses a casting machine Z-shaft servomechanism. The casting machine Z-shaft servomechanism comprises a cylinder tube, a bearing ball lead screw and a guide mechanism, wherein the bearing ball lead screw is provided with a guide nut, the casting machine Z-shaft servomechanism is characterized in that the guide nut overturns by 180 degrees to be reversely installation, one side of the guide nut is provided with a guiding piece, and the guiding piece is provided with a lubricating grease storage cavity. Compared with the prior art, the casting machine Z-shaft servomechanism provided by the utility model has the advantages that the integral outline structure is the same as that of the traditional product, and a lubricating grease storage space is added on the bearing ball lead screw, so as to ensure that lubrication can be provided for the lead screw continuously in use of the casting machine Z-shaft servomechanism; and the casting machine Z-shaft servomechanism has the advantage that the structure is simple, the installation is convenient, and the effect is obvious.
Description
Technical field
The utility model belongs to mechanical field, relates in particular to a kind of pouring machine Z axis servomechanism.
Background technique
The servomechanism of existing pouring machine is comprised of ball screw, cylinder barrel, guide mechanism etc., and ball screw nut lubricating grease can't effectively lubricating, is easy to wearing and tearing.
The model utility content
The utility model is in order to solve above-mentioned deficiency, a kind of pouring machine Z axis servomechanism to be provided.
Above-mentioned purpose of the present utility model realizes by following technological scheme: a kind of pouring machine Z axis servomechanism, comprise cylinder barrel, ball screw and guide mechanism, described ball screw is provided with spigot nut, it is characterized in that: described spigot nut turns over turnback and oppositely installs, in spigot nut one side one guiding piece is installed, guiding piece is provided with lubricating grease storage chamber.
The utility model advantage compared with prior art is: the utility model monnolithic case structure is identical with traditional product, increase the of a grease storage space on the ball screw, guaranteed in the process of using, can continuously provide lubricated to screw mandrel, and simple in structure, easy for installation, successful.
